identify outliers in r scatterplot

Introduction Getting Data Data Management Visualizing Data Basic Statistics Regression Models Advanced Modeling Programming Tips & Tricks Video Tutorials. In statistics, an outlier is … Let's say before you remove the data point, r was, I'm just gonna make up a value, let's say it was negative 0.4, and then after removing the outlier, r becomes more negative and it's going to be equal to negative 0.5. Identify outliers in R boxplot. Outliers in data can distort predictions and affect the accuracy, if you don’t detect and handle them appropriately especially in regression models. It is important to identify outliers by name, they might provide some insight to understand why they are there. R plots: Is there a way to draw a border, shadow or buffer around text labels? Is it possible for planetary rings to be perpendicular (or near perpendicular) to the planet's orbit around the host star? Identifying outliers with visualization Identifying which rows in our dataframe contain outliers Some strategies for handling outliers And that's it for Day 3! Our boxplot visualizing height by gender using the base R 'boxplot' function. Asking for help, clarification, or responding to other answers. To do so, click the Analyze tab, then Descriptive Statistics, then Explore: In the new window that pops up, drag the variable income into the box labelled Dependent List. Outliers = Observations with z-scores > 3 or < -3. The unusual values which do not follow the norm are called an outlier. Input. Graphing Your Data to Identify Outliers. Diagnosing relationships. To access Lynda.com courses again, please join LinkedIn Learning. An unusual value is a value which is well outside the usual norm. Identifying outliers in R with ggplot2 15 Oct 2013 No Comments [Total: 7 Average: 4 /5] One of the first steps when working with a fresh data set is to plot its values to identify patterns and outliers.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Identifying Outliers. Scatterplots are essential for diagnosing relationships, to find out how to summarize it best and whether the tools you intend to use to summarize the relationship are applicable, e.g. Copyright ©document.write(new Date().getFullYear()); All Rights Reserved, Angular material datepicker disable future dates, Remove duplicates from unsorted array java. Learn R; R jobs. John Fox Dear David, scatterplot() isn't intended to produce parallel boxplots with a factor on the RHS of the formula (though that's a reasonable feature request) but rather, as the name implies, to make scatterplots. Outliers in scatter plots. This point is visually not a part of the larger swath of data. Outliers in data can distort predictions and affect the accuracy, if you don't detect and handle them appropriately especially in regression models. Boxplots are a good way to get some insight in your data, and while R provides a fine ‘boxplot’ function, it doesn’t label the outliers in the graph. By clicking “Post Your Answer”, you agree to our terms of service, privacy policy and cookie policy. For Univariate outlier detection use boxplot stats to identify outliers and boxplot for visualization. For example, if an outlier indicates a risk or threat, those elements should be addressed. As a rough rule of thumb, we can flag any point that is located further than two standard deviations above or below the best-fit line as an outlier. I've plot this graphic to identify graphically high-leverage points in my linear model. Identifying outliers. Finding outliers in Boxplots via Geom_Boxplot in R Studio In the first boxplot that I created using GA data, it had ggplot2 + geom_boxplot to show google analytics data summarized by day of week. If you want to remove outliers once identified, you could use the subset argument to scatterplotMatrix(), much as you would for a statistical modeling function, as long as the variables in the scatterplot matrix are specified in a formula. Outliers present a particular challenge for analysis, and thus it becomes essential to identify, understand and treat these values. Key idea: There is no special rule that tells us whether or not a … Overlapping numerical values on Cook's distance plot in R. How do the material components of Heat Metal work? IQR. If an outlier indicates an exceptional result, the business might want to perform further analysis on them to identify the unique aspects of those outliers. You could define an observation to be an outlier if it has a z-score less than -3 or greater than 3. We'll if you square this, this would be positive 0.16 while this would be positive 0.25. Siyavula Practice gives you access to unlimited questions with answers that help you learn. We could guess at outliers by looking at a graph of the scatterplot and best fit-line. Brad could be considered an outlier because he is carrying a much lighter backpack than the pattern predicts. To illustrate how to do so, we’ll use the following data frame: Identify high-leverage points according to your definition: Thanks for contributing an answer to Stack Overflow! Why is this a correct sentence: "Iūlius nōn sōlus, sed cum magnā familiā habitat"? Do you need more Practice? Here's the code I ran: Given the variable "NOMBRES" of the data set which my model uses, I've tried to plot all the points of my graphic but it gets illegible. One way to determine if outliers are present is to create a box plot for the dataset. This is the currently selected item. Connected scatterplot in R. A connected scatter plot is similar to a line plot, but the breakpoints are marked with dots or other symbol. Learn how to identify outliers in the Austin water quality dataset and remove or correct them appropriately. set.seed(3147) # generate 100 random normal variables. There is at least one outlier on a scatter plot in most cases, and there is usually only one outlier. Datasets usually contain values which are unusual and data scientists often run into such data sets. site design / logo © 2021 Stack Exchange Inc; user contributions licensed under cc by-sa. folder. does a linear summary (regression line) make sense. rev 2021.1.11.38289,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ide, Podcast 302: Programming in PowerPoint can teach you a few things, Save plot to image file instead of displaying it using Matplotlib, Changing font size and direction of axes text in ggplot2. There is no option for automatically removing outliers, although the various options for labeling points should help you identify them. An outlier for a scatter plot is the point or points that are farthest from the regression line. Non-outlier classes are not labeled. y is the data set whose values are the vertical coordinates. We adopt the k-nearest neighbors approach to detect outliers in scatterplots. The procedure is based on an examination of a boxplot. Outliers and Influential Observations on a Scatter Plot If there is a regression line on a scatter plot, you can identify outliers. Why outliers detection is important? Finally, we can find the presence of outliers by viewing a scatterplot. Practise anywhere, anytime, and on any device! They also show the limits beyond which all data values are considered as outliers. 2. Outlier Treatment. Join Stack Overflow to learn, share knowledge, and build your career. errorplot coupled by shaded region of the dataset, One likes to do it oneself. All the same Lynda.com content you know and love. identify_outliers function,). Finding outliers in dataset using python. Donate or volunteer today! Identifying these points in R is very simply when dealing with only one boxplot and a few outliers. The answers/resolutions are collected from stackoverflow, are licensed under Creative Commons Attribution-ShareAlike license. Making statements based on opinion; back them up with references or personal experience. Univariate outlier detection using boxplot . However, with a little code you can add labels … Boxplots display asterisks or other symbols on the graph to indicate explicitly when datasets contain outliers. For boxplots with labelled outliers, use the car function Boxplot(), as in Boxplot(income ~ type, data=Prestige). Book, possibly titled: "Of Tea Cups and Wizards, Dragons"....can’t remember, replace text with part of text using regex with bash perl. In the first plot above, there appears to be an outlier at (26, 46). To know more about outlier treatment refer here. I have problem understanding entropy because of some contrary examples. Identify any outliers on the scatter plot. Figure 1: Labeling outliers in a scatterplot of coupling between objects (cbo) and response for class (rfc). Published on April 30, 2016 at 8:41 am; Updated on January 20, 2018 at 2:47 pm ; 48,926 article accesses. Are there any alternatives to the handshake worldwide? This is a good solution for this specific simple case but in general you may want to identify the outliers using a known method, you could define your own outlier function and … For outlier detection we can draw plots in R/Python and which needs some coding skills. This website will explain in more thoroughly. Was there ever any actual Spaceballs merchandise? outlier.replace: Outlier detection and substitution in rAverage, The outliers can be substituted with a user-defined value. We can identify and label these outliers by using the ggbetweenstats function in the ggstatsplot package. It then searches the coordinatesgiven in x and yfor the point closest to the pointer.If this point is close enough to the pointer, its index will be returned aspart of the value of the call. fun <- function(x){ quantiles <- quantile( x, c(.05, .95 ) ) x[ x < quantiles[1] ] <- quantiles[1] x[ x > quantiles[2] ] <- quantiles[2] x }  The outliers can be substituted with a user-defined value. Sharon could be considered an outlier because she is carrying a much heavier backpack than the pattern predicts. I describe and discuss the available procedure in SPSS to detect outliers. How to replace outliers with the 5th and 95th percentile values in R , This would do it. Step 2: Use boxplot stats to determine outliers for each dimension or feature and scatter plot the data points using different colour for outliers. We inspect the plot visually and notice that there are two points that lie far away from the main data distribution. identify reads the position of the graphics pointer when the(first) mouse button is pressed. Site Navigation. These two points are circled in the plot below. Home; About; RSS; add your blog! For that purpose, you can set the type argument to "b" and specify the symbol you prefer with the pch argument.. How does plot.lm() determine outliers for residual vs fitted plot? Lynda.com is now LinkedIn Learning! Can an Airline board you at departure but refuse boarding for a connecting flight with the same airline and on the same ticket? Identify outliers in r scatterplot. Did I make a mistake in being too honest in the PhD interview? 6. close. outlier.replace: Outlier detection and substitution in rAverage: Parameter Estimation for the Averaging Model of Information Integration Theory. Labeling outliers on boxplot in R, An outlier is an observation that is numerically distant from the rest of the data. I've plot this graphic to identify graphically high-leverage points in my linear model. 2 min read. When reviewing a boxplot, an outlier is defined as a data point that Labeled outliers in R boxplot. What's the fastest / most fun way to create a fork in Blender? Outlier detection and substitution Starting by a previously estimated averaging model, this function detect outliers according to a Bonferroni method. Here's the code I ran: So I would like to plot just the points with leverage(hat value) above 0.05 using the label "DSET$NOMBRES". Boxplots, histograms, and scatterplots can highlight outliers. Learn how to identify outliers in the Austin water quality dataset and remove or correct them appropriately. The simple scatterplot is created using the plot() function. View source: R/fun.rav.R outlier.replace(​model, value=mean) outlier.replace(model, whichModel="IC", value=NA). One of the easiest ways to identify outliers in R is by visualizing them in boxplots. Did you find this Notebook useful? Given the variable "NOMBRES" of the data set which my model uses, I've tried to plot all the points of my graphic but it gets illegible. Exploratory Graphics In this section you will learn to use three , is the row number in your dataset unless you specify it differenty as below. Treating or altering the outlier/extreme values in genuine observations is not a standard operating procedure. It is interesting to note that the primary purpose of a boxplot, given the information it displays, is to help you visualize the outliers in a dataset. your coworkers to find and share information. 62 comments. Then click Statistics and make sure the box next to Percentiles is checked. Boxplots typically show the median of a dataset along with the first and third quartiles. How to prevent players from having a specific item in their inventory? However, we would like some guideline as to how far away a point needs to be in order to be considered an outlier. R-bloggers R news and tutorials contributed by hundreds of R bloggers. (Who is one?). To learn more, see our tips on writing great answers. Input (1) Output Execution Info Log Comments (0) This Notebook has been released under the Apache 2.0 open source license. Stack Overflow for Teams is a private, secure spot for you and in R Identify, describe, plot, and remove the outliers from the dataset. Why is there no Vice Presidential line of succession? In Chapter 5, we will discuss how outliers can affect the results of a linear regression model and how we can deal with them. Labelling the residuals on diagnostic plots. How to Remove Outliers in R. Once you decide on what you consider to be an outlier, you can then identify and remove them from a dataset. The basic syntax for creating scatterplot in R is − plot(x, y, main, xlab, ylab, xlim, ylim, axes) Following is the description of the parameters used − x is the data set whose values are the horizontal coordinates. These graphs use the interquartile method … For now, it is enough to simply identify them and note how the relationship between two variables may change as a result of removing outliers. Could the US military legally refuse to follow a legal, but unethical order? What is the role of a permanent lector at a Traditional Latin Mass? Show your appreciation with an upvote. Outliers are points that do not follow the same general trend as the other points. When outliers appear, it is often useful to know which data point corresponds to them to check whether they are generated by data entry errors, data anomalies or other causes. Description Usage Arguments Value See Also Examples. In this article, we will use z score and IQR -interquartile range to identify any outliers using python. 5.43 GB. Why. Khan Academy is a 501(c)(3) nonprofit organization. The outliers can be substituted with a user-defined value. x = rnorm(100) summary(x) # Min. Mismatch between my puzzle rating and game rating on chess.com. bors [HKF04,ABP06,AP02,Agg15]—are employed to detect out-liers. Q1 and Q3 are the first and third quartile, respectively. Outliers detection in R, Boxplot. Syntax. Into such data sets are collected from stackoverflow, are licensed under cc by-sa and this. ; back them up with references or personal experience can draw plots in R/Python and which needs some skills! And a few outliers water quality dataset and remove or correct them appropriately especially in identify outliers in r scatterplot Advanced! Our dataframe contain outliers game rating on chess.com plots: is there a way to determine if outliers points. Is well outside the usual norm data=Prestige ) 48,926 article accesses not a standard procedure... Share knowledge, and scatterplots can highlight outliers a permanent lector at a Traditional Latin Mass the limits which... Subscribe to this RSS feed, copy and paste this URL into your RSS reader mismatch between my rating... Define an observation to be an outlier at ( 26, 46 ) to the 's. There appears to be an outlier is defined as a data point that Labeled outliers in a of! Honest in the first and third quartiles square this, this would be positive while... Questions with answers that help you learn in R, an outlier at ( 26, 46 ) )... Planetary rings to be in order to be an outlier for a scatter plot in R. how do material... But refuse boarding for a connecting flight with the first and third.... The usual norm graphically high-leverage points according to a Bonferroni method and share.... The outliers can be substituted with a user-defined value for boxplots with labelled outliers, use car! Much heavier backpack than the pattern predicts host star Basic Statistics regression models previously estimated model! Errorplot coupled by shaded region of the data set whose values are considered as outliers … learn to... Why they are there, or responding to other answers rating on chess.com Labeled... Have problem understanding entropy because of some contrary examples ( regression line are considered as outliers the regression line make... With z-scores > 3 or < -3 asterisks or other symbols on same! The pattern predicts, anytime, and on the same general trend as the other points in can! Departure but refuse boarding for a scatter plot is the point or points that far! By a previously estimated averaging model of Information Integration Theory to identify, understand and treat these values we the... References or personal experience ) ( 3 ) nonprofit organization, anytime, remove! Data distribution [ HKF04, ABP06, AP02, Agg15 ] —are employed to detect outliers players having... If you square this, this function detect outliers according to a Bonferroni method point. Labelled outliers, use the car function boxplot ( income ~ type, data=Prestige ) in my model! Plot, and scatterplots can highlight outliers is it possible for planetary rings to be an.. The data set whose values identify outliers in r scatterplot the first and third quartiles Univariate outlier detection substitution... Or altering the outlier/extreme values in R boxplot by shaded region of larger. Best fit-line ) ( 3 ) nonprofit organization position of the dataset -3! Value=Mean ) outlier.replace ( model, this would be positive 0.16 while this would do it oneself available. Univariate outlier detection and substitution Starting by a previously estimated averaging model Information! In order to be an outlier substituted with a user-defined value data point that Labeled outliers in a of... Can distort predictions and affect the accuracy, if an outlier is an observation that is numerically distant from regression. From stackoverflow, are licensed under cc by-sa i ran: Identifying.! Handle them appropriately visually not a part of the data set whose values are considered as.. On writing great answers are circled in the Austin water quality dataset remove., describe, plot, and on any device Presidential line of succession are. When datasets contain outliers some strategies for handling outliers and boxplot for.... Such data sets, this would be positive 0.25 Updated on January 20, 2018 at 2:47 pm ; article! Are called an outlier at ( 26, 46 ) rating and game rating on.... Button is pressed the graphics pointer when the ( first ) mouse button is pressed 've plot graphic! On any device courses again, please join LinkedIn Learning i have problem understanding entropy because some. Than -3 or greater than 3 some strategies for handling outliers and boxplot visualization. Attribution-Sharealike license looking at a Traditional Latin Mass, copy and paste this into... This graphic to identify outliers in scatterplots writing great answers is to create a box plot for dataset. = rnorm ( 100 ) summary ( regression line ) make sense based on examination. Modeling Programming Tips & Tricks Video tutorials outlier on a scatter plot in most cases, build... Should identify outliers in r scatterplot addressed function detect outliers in the ggstatsplot package the planet orbit. Design / logo © 2021 Stack Exchange Inc ; user contributions licensed cc! Here 's the code i ran: Identifying outliers with the same general trend as other. Best fit-line 's the code i ran: Identifying outliers with the same general trend as other. Home ; About ; RSS ; add your blog insight to understand why they are there the k-nearest neighbors to. Join Stack Overflow much heavier backpack than the pattern predicts honest in the PhD?... Under cc by-sa questions with answers that help you learn R/fun.rav.R outlier.replace ( ​model, value=mean ) outlier.replace model. N'T detect and handle them appropriately as outliers appears to be in order to be an outlier because she carrying! Build your career in Statistics, an outlier at ( 26, 46 ) use z score and -interquartile! Or other symbols on the same ticket them up with references or personal.... 'S distance plot in R. how do the material components of Heat Metal work back up... Is it possible for planetary rings to be considered an outlier is an observation to be an... Boxplot and a few outliers ( rfc ) 95th percentile values in R, this would be positive 0.25 (! A standard operating procedure button is pressed i 've plot this graphic to identify any outliers using.. Two points are circled in the first and third quartile, respectively R. how do the material components of Metal. Our dataframe contain outliers some strategies for handling outliers and that 's it for Day!! Of some contrary examples a Traditional Latin Mass response for class ( ). A particular challenge for analysis, and build your career much lighter backpack than the predicts! ; 48,926 article accesses genuine Observations is not a part of the dataset a previously estimated averaging model whichModel=!

Medical Records Data Entry From Home, Mona Vale Cafe Hours, Elegant Seat Covers For Innova Crysta, Asus Rog Strix Scope Review, Is The Book Of Judith True, Infrared Sauna Shower Combo, Ballet Music Mp3, Push Power Protector Sony Dav-dz260, Lego Dalmatian Puppy, Kubota Rtv 500 For Sale Near Me,

Geplaatst in Geen categorie.